Tables, Cards, and the Live Studio Effect
Table games bring a different kind of atmosphere. Their appeal often comes from recognizable layouts, elegant presentation, and a sense of continuity with traditional casino culture. Roulette, blackjack, baccarat, and poker-inspired titles remain central to this category, but online versions can range from simple digital designs to highly produced studio broadcasts.
Live dealer games add a social and visual dimension without requiring the physical setting of a casino. A presenter appears in a professional studio, cards or wheels are shown in real time, and the interface places the table beside information panels and chat features. The experience feels more event-based than a standard digital title, especially when the studio uses themed lighting, branded sets, or a host with a distinctive presentation style.
There is also a clear difference between the quiet focus of a digital table and the atmosphere of a live room. Digital versions tend to be streamlined and immediate, while live formats emphasize ceremony and presence. Neither needs to replace the other. They simply suit different moods, which is one reason online casino catalogues benefit from offering both in the same environment.
